On May 15, 1928, Mickey Mouse made his debut during a test run of the animated short film “Plane Crazy”. But the response from the crowd was negative, and Walt Disney had trouble finding a distributor for the short. Unfazed, Walt continued his quest for fame by making a second Mickey Mouse short.

Who is Mickey?

For many years, The Walt Disney Company has been represented by the amiable mouse that we all know as Mickey. It’s likely that you’ve seen him wearing those recognisable white gloves, large yellow shoes, and red shorts.

Walt Disney and Ub Iwerks combined their creative energies in 1928 to create Mickey Mouse. One of the most adored fictional characters ever made is this small boy.

Mickey’s narrative frequently presents him as the underdog, overcoming obstacles with tenacity and cunning, and taking cues from the greats of silent cinema, such as Charlie Chaplin and Douglas Fairbanks.

Mickey, who was created by Disney, epitomises the small-but-mighty mouse with his high-pitched voice and diminutive height.

It’s interesting to note that Mickey wasn’t initially considered to replace another beloved Disney character, Oswald the Lucky Rabbit. He debuted in the animated picture “Plane Crazy,” which was among the first to use sound in addition to being the third Mickey cartoon.

Regarding that name, we now know him as Mickey, but at one point he was almost called “Mortimer Mouse.” Lillian Disney made the proposal on a train journey.

Minnie Mouse, a little history

The folks at The Walt Disney Company were the creative minds behind bringing Minnie Mouse to life, making her a cherished character with a significant role in the Disney world. As Mickey Mouse’s longtime love interest, she adds a delightful touch to the stories we all love.

Minnie has a signature look that includes white gloves, a cute red or pink bow, a stylish blue dress adorned with polka dots, white bloomers, and sometimes, she opts for low-heeled shoes with ribbons.

In a Mickey Mouse comic strip story titled “The Gleam,” crafted by Merrill De Maris and Floyd Gottfredson, Minnie was officially bestowed with the full name Minerva Mouse, even though it’s not commonly used.

Her well-known relatives include her twin nieces Millie and Melody Mouse and her uncle Mortimer Mouse, with Melody occasionally making appearances. Minnie often takes on the role of Mickey Mouse’s girlfriend and shares a close bond with Daisy Duck and Clarabelle Cow in many of their adventures.

A special moment for Minnie occurred on January 22, 2018, when she received a star on the Hollywood Walk of Fame in celebration of her 90th birthday. This recognition placed her in the esteemed company of other beloved animated stars.

Mickey Mouse Film

Mickey Mouse has appeared in a plethora of enjoyable short films that have delighted viewers for years. “Steamboat Willie” was one of the first films with Mickey, released in 1928. This movie features a naughty and adventurous Mickey, and it stands out for being one of the first cartoons with synchronised sound, which only served to heighten the fun. With time, Mickey emerged as the leading man in more than 130 motion pictures, displaying his exploits and bringing joy to audiences of all ages.

Mickey always wears his signature red shorts, large yellow shoes and white gloves in these movies. The crowd roars with laughter as he overcomes a variety of obstacles with cunning, leaving them in his wake. Not only are these Mickey Mouse flicks fantastic entertainment, but they also offer a fascinating look at the enduring history of this well-loved figure.
